




Iriomote-Ishigaki National Park
Iriomote-Ishigaki National Park (西表石垣国立公園) is a stunning natural haven in Okinawa Prefecture, encompassing the breathtaking Iriomote and Ishigaki Islands. This expansive park is known for its diverse ecosystems, including lush subtropical rainforests, pristine beaches, and vibrant coral reefs. A paradise for adventure enthusiasts, it offers opportunities for hiking, kayaking, and snorkeling. Visitors can explore the park's incredible biodiversity, which is home to rare and endangered species like the Iriomote cat. With its dramatic landscapes and abundant wildlife, Iriomote-Ishigaki National Park is a must-visit for nature lovers and outdoor explorers alike.
